5. El sonido de /ʌ/
Fuente: http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=MokXZpQsZms
Sonido con u: Bubble , cuff, dump, fund, gully, luck, muck,
nutty, putt, rumble, Sunday, tut, up.
Sonido con o: Among, come, done, London, Monday,
onion, son.
Sonido con ou: Country, enough, southern, rough, young.
Sonido con oo: Bloody, flooded.
Sonido con oe: Does.

7. Práctica
The Raven por Edgar Allen Poe
Once upon a midnight dreary, while I pondered,
weak and weary,
Over many a quaint and curious volume of forgotten
lore,
While I nodded, nearly napping, suddenly there came
a tapping,
As of someone gently rapping, rapping at my
chamber door.
Fonema /ʌ/ en las palabras: once, someone, y suddenly.
Fonema /æ/ en las palabras:: as, nap, rap, y tap .
